    I've just been digging around the web and i don't think its against TOS, if you don't have a link inside the game to the redeem section. Does anyone have the full Developer TOS (the articles were from 2011), You seem to need an Apple Dev account to see it

    UPDATE: Yeah http://www.pcworld.com/article/22789...sequences.html
    The policy states that purchasing done within an app must be done using the Apple system. Some apps, like the Amazon Kindle app, have gotten around this by not conducting purchases within the app--technically. Kindle purchases from within the app are redirected to the Amazon Website. So, Apple added another stipulation that if an app allows content to be purchased outside of the app, it must also provide the ability to purchase within the app using the Apple system.

    Justinhu,

    Thanks for the thread, we love original ideas, just a few comments:

    THE GOOD: What an excellently presented idea. A few forum members present their ideas in such full detail, and I commend you.

    THE BAD: Unfortunately, as a few have mentioned, it is completely against Apple's Developer TOS to offer in-app purchases outside of Apple's App Store infrastructure. (There are some exceptions for subscription service, but our IAPs are what Apple call "Consumable" IAPs, so there are no exceptions).

    Apple allows gifting apps and promo codes for paid apps, but there is currently no way for App Developers to issue game-specific IAP gift certificates, codes, or other ways to stay within Apple's guidelines as you've suggested.

    THE MAYBE: I won't close this or put it in the ruled out section, because although it's impossible at the moment with Apple's guidelines (I did not research Google's rules, but I assume they're similar), it's something that I can't say Apple won't open up in the future.

    Apple will always get their 30% of just about everything, so for this to happen, Apple would have to institute a way for App Developers to apply for gift cards for just their game, that are redeemable within their game, and then... Apple would have to be in charge of selling them. I have no idea whatsoever if Apple will ever go down that road, there are a lot of app developers I found asking for this feature, so who knows what the future holds.

    For now, players will need to buy Apple Gift Cards, load the balance onto their Apple ID, then make the IAPs from the balance on their Apple ID.
